Understanding the Importance of Prototypes

Prototypes play a crucial role in the development of new products.
They serve as a bridge between the initial concept and the final product, enabling manufacturers and clients to visualize and test ideas before full-scale production.
By creating a tangible version of a design, both parties can identify potential issues, make improvements, and refine the product to better meet market demands.

Effective communication is key during the prototyping phase, ensuring that both the client’s vision and the manufacturer’s capabilities align.
This collaborative approach helps to mitigate risks and promotes a strong partnership between clients and manufacturers.

The Role of Clear Communication in Prototype Requests

The success of prototype development hinges on clear and open communication between clients and manufacturers.
Clients need to articulate their ideas, goals, and expectations clearly.
This information allows manufacturers to understand what the client envisions and what is required to achieve it.

Manufacturers, on the other hand, must be transparent about their capabilities, limitations, and timelines.
Regular updates and feedback loops help maintain alignment and ensure that any technical or design challenges are addressed promptly.

Both parties benefit from this exchange, as it leads to more refined prototypes that are closer to the final desired outcome.
Ultimately, well-communicated prototype requests can save time, reduce costs, and increase the chance of a successful product launch.

Success Story: Building a Revolutionary Kitchen Appliance

One success story that highlights the importance of communication in prototype development involves a collaboration between a tech-savvy kitchen appliance startup and a well-established manufacturing company.

The startup envisioned a smart kitchen appliance that could integrate with home IoT systems.
They wanted it to be user-friendly, durable, and energy-efficient.
To achieve this, they needed a prototype that accurately represented their concept before approaching investors for funding.

The startup communicated their vision through detailed sketches, technical specifications, and an outline of the desired functionalities.
In response, the manufacturer provided insights into material options, components, and potential production challenges.

Regular meetings and prototype reviews were scheduled to ensure both parties were on the same page.
The manufacturer was able to suggest innovative solutions to technical problems, such as reducing the energy consumption of the appliance.
Meanwhile, the startup provided feedback on functionality and user experience, leading to iterative improvements in the prototype.

After several months of collaboration, the final prototype not only met the startup’s expectations but exceeded them, impressing investors and paving the way for a successful product launch.

Success Story: Innovating in the Automotive Industry

Another example of successful communication in prototype development comes from the automotive industry, where a car manufacturer and a cutting-edge design firm teamed up to create a new electric vehicle concept.

The design firm was tasked with developing a modern, eco-friendly vehicle that would stand out in the competitive market.
They provided detailed design plans, focusing on aesthetics, aerodynamics, and innovative features.

The car manufacturer, known for its engineering prowess, focused on the practicalities of turning this vision into a reality.
They analyzed the design plans and provided feedback on production feasibility, cost considerations, and available technology.

Both teams engaged in regular communication sessions, where they exchanged ideas and addressed any discrepancies between design dreams and technical realities.

This collaboration led to a groundbreaking prototype that combined the design firm’s innovative style with the manufacturer’s engineering excellence.
The final product captured the attention of auto shows worldwide, receiving critical acclaim and generating substantial market interest.

Best Practices for Successful Prototype Requests

Based on these success stories, several best practices emerge for clients and manufacturers seeking to optimize their prototype development processes:

1. Set Clear Objectives

Clearly define what you want to achieve with the prototype.
This includes the main goals, target market, and expected functionalities.

2. Foster Open Communication

Establish a transparent communication channel where both parties feel comfortable sharing ideas, concerns, and feedback.

3. Schedule Regular Check-Ins

Frequent meetings and reviews help maintain alignment and allow for timely adjustments to the prototype.

4. Be Flexible

Understand that prototyping is an iterative process, and be open to making necessary changes to improve the final outcome.

5. Leverage Expertise

Both clients and manufacturers should leverage their respective expertise to solve challenges and enhance the prototype’s design and functionality.
